The MSc Professional Nursing program allows you to earn a Master's degree while qualifying for registration with the Nursing and Midwifery Council (NMC) as a Pediatric Nurse. This curriculum prepares nursing students with the expertise, abilities, and qualities needed to deliver care focused on children, adolescents, and families while collaborating with multidisciplinary teams across various settings. Under the guidance of field specialists, learners will rapidly develop the proficiency and capabilities to emerge as self-assured, skilled, and responsible practitioners, ready for advanced roles in their selected nursing specialty.

Qualification Requirements

All applicants must normally have a minimum of 5 GCSEs at grade C to include English Language or an equivalent qualification acceptable to the University, Mathematics and a Science subject (ie Biology Human Biology, Chemistry, Physics, Double Award Science or Single Award Science). GCSE Applied Science is not acceptable in lieu of GCSE Science.
In addition to the GCSE requirements, or equivalent, all applicants must have an Honours degree in any subject with an award of 2.1 or above. Candidates with an Honours degree in any subject with an award of 2.2 will be considered on a case by case basis.
IELTS score of 7.0, with not less than 7.0 in reading, listening and speaking, and no less than 6.5 in writing, or an equivalent qualification acceptable to the University is required
